What is 12/18 Divided By 3/1

Answer: 1218÷31\frac{12}{18}\div\frac{3}{1} = 29\frac{2}{9}

Solving 1218÷31\frac{12}{18}\div\frac{3}{1}

  • Rewrite the Division as Multiplication by the Reciprocal:

1218÷31=1218×13\frac{12}{18} \div \frac{3}{1} = \frac{12}{18} \times \frac{1}{3}

  • Multiply the Numerators: 12×1=1212 \times 1 = 12
  • Multiply the Denominators: 18×3=5418 \times 3 = 54
  • Form the New Fraction: 1218×31=1254\frac{12}{18} \times \frac{3}{1} = \frac{12}{54}

Let's Simplify 1254\frac{12}{54}

  • Find the Greatest Common Divisor (GCD) of 1212 and 5454. The GCD of 1212 and 5454 is 66.
  • Divide both the numerator and the denominator by the GCD:12÷654÷6=29\frac{12 \div 6}{54 \div 6} = \frac{2}{9}

Answer 1218÷31=29\frac{12}{18}\div\frac{3}{1} = \frac{2}{9}
